All mitigation measures identified in the Kaiser Permanente San Leandro Medical <br />Center / Mixed Use Retail Development Project EIR are included in the <br />Mitigation Monitoring and Reporting Program (MMRP) which is included in <br />these conditions of approval and are incorporated herein by reference. The project <br />Applicant shall be responsible for compliance with all applicable mitigation <br />measures adopted and with all conditions of approval set forth below, subject to <br />the review and approval of the City of San Leandro. <br />E. Applicant shall be responsible for paying the costs of any third party inspections <br />and/or inspectors as required by the Mitigation Monitoring and Reporting <br />Program (MMRP). <br />F. Construction of Phase 1 of the Medical Center shall commence within eighteen <br />(18) months following City Council approval, and shall be substantially <br />completed by year 2015. For the purpose of compliance with this condition, <br />commencement of construction shall be defined as the construction of a <br />substantial portion of the street improvements and infrastructure. <br />G. Pursuant to Zoning Code Section 3-1024 the developer may request from the <br />Planning Commission renewal of the Planned Development project approval for <br />up to two additional years if it finds the renewal is consistent with the Code and <br />that no substantive change has occurred in conditions or circumstances pertinent <br />to the planned development. Application for renewal shall be made in writing to <br />the Zoning Enforcement Official not less than 30 days or more than 120 days <br />prior to expiration of the Planned Development approval. Denial of a request for <br />renewal of the Planned Development Project approval may be appealed. <br />H. The approvals granted by the City as a result of this application, as well as the <br />Conditions of Approval, shall be recorded in the Office of the County Recorder of <br />Alameda County <br />II.
